Webb11 mars 2024 · Teno, [1978] 2 S.C.R. 287) the Supreme Court of Canada set a cap for general damages of $100,000.00. As a result of inflation, the cap today is around $360,000.00, but this amount will only be awarded for the most extreme injuries – for example, the full-body paralysis of a young person. WebbIn a California medical malpractice case, there is a cap on pain and suffering and other non-economic damages. As of January 1, 2024, the cap is: $350,000 in non-fatality cases. Each new year this cap rises by $40,000 until it hits $750,000. $500,000 in wrongful death cases.
